我有一个队列,并且会一直进行入队/出队操作。队列有两种状态:
那么哪个词会更好地表达这两个状态?
我找到QUEUE_FILLED_FEW
和QUEUE_FILLED_MANY
,但我认为它不好。
答案 0 :(得分:0)
我的建议:
QUEUE_IS_PARTIALLY_FULL
和QUEUE_IS_ALMOST_FULL
。
或者
QUEUE_HAS_FEW_ELEMENTS and QUEUE_HAS_MANY_ELEMENTS
。
答案 1 :(得分:0)
我想说创建一个名为QueueState
的枚举,以提高可读性。我建议QueueState.FEW_ITEMS
和QueueState.MANY_ITEMS
。他们表达你的意思,他们很短,所以你可以记住他们。难道不简洁吗?
public enum QueueState {
FEW_ITEMS, MANY_ITEMS
}